CrawlJobs Logo

Robot Application Engineer

capsenrobotics.com Logo

Capsen Robotics

Location Icon

Location:
United States , Pittsburgh

Category Icon

Job Type Icon

Contract Type:
Not provided

Salary Icon

Salary:

Not provided

Job Responsibility:

  • Develop software for user interfaces (Python / wxWidgets / C++)
  • Configure and test bin picking and other 3D-vision guided robotic applications
  • (Optional) Design and test end effectors and fixtures

Requirements:

  • Python / Linux
  • Good at debugging software + hardware systems

Nice to have:

  • Software development for user interfaces
  • wxWidgets
  • C++
  • Experience writing production software that controls hardware
  • CAD / 6dof robot arms / end effectors
  • Robotics / vision experience

Additional Information:

Job Posted:
December 07, 2025

Job Link Share:

Looking for more opportunities? Search for other job offers that match your skills and interests.

Briefcase Icon

Similar Jobs for Robot Application Engineer

Application Engineer

Chef Robotics is seeking an Applications Engineer to serve as the vital link bet...
Location
Location
United States , San Francisco
Salary
Salary:
150000.00 - 175000.00 USD / Year
chefrobotics.ai Logo
Chef Robotics
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• BS or MS in Robotics, Mechanical Engineering, Electrical Engineering, Computer Science or a related field
  • 2+ years of experience in applications engineering, deployment, solutions engineering, field robotics or a similar customer-facing technical role
  • Prior experience in at least one of the following: robotics, motion planning, perception, controls or automation systems.
  • Willingness to travel up to 75% across North America to support customer deployments and on-site work
  • Familiarity with Linux/Unix, Robot Operating System (ROS), and scripting in Python.
  • Strong organizational and interpersonal skills - comfortable collaborating across technical and operations teams both internally and with customers
  • Able to work independently and with minimal supervision
  • Must be available to work a flexible schedule to support customers, including some weekend, nights and on-call hours
Job Responsibility
Job Responsibility
  • Partner with Sales and Product teams during early customer engagements to assess customer needs, identify opportunities, and evaluate technical feasibility.
  • Work directly with customers’ engineering and operations teams to understand their processes, challenges and success metrics.
  • Configure, test, and validate Chef’s robotic systems in the lab, working closely with R&D to adapt to each customer’s unique production environment.
  • Lead and project manage deployments, coordinating across Chef’s engineering, manufacturing, and customer teams to ensure smooth installations.
  • Lead on-site deployments, including installation, qualification testing, and production hardening
  • Work hands-on with the systems to test new software, configurations and resolve break fix hardware repairs.
  • Provide post-deployment support to ensure customer satisfaction and identify opportunities for product and feature expansion.
  • Capture customer feedback and translate it into actionable insights for Chef’s product and engineering teams.
  • Serve as the technical face of Chef Robotics representing our engineering rigor, problem-solving mindset and commitment to customer success.
What we offer
What we offer
  • Be part of a mission-driven team transforming one of the world’s largest industries.
  • Work hands-on with cutting edge robotic systems solving real world problems.
  • Collaborate with a world class, cross functional team of roboticists, engineers and operators.
  • Build rare, multidisciplinary expertise at the intersection of robotics, operations and customer success.
  • Benefit from professional growth with exposure to both leadership and technical career paths.
  • Fulltime
Read More
Arrow Right

Security Engineer, Application Security

Figure is an AI Robotics company developing a general purpose humanoid. Our huma...
Location
Location
United States , San Jose
Salary
Salary:
150000.00 - 350000.00 USD / Year
figure.ai Logo
Figure
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Experience in several of the following application security domains: penetration testing, vulnerability research, security assessment, secure coding practices, security architecture & design, hardware security
  • Strong software engineering (not scripting or automation) skills in C/C++, Rust, Golang, Python or similar
  • Experience with securing embedded systems, including secure boot, secure identity, OTA, or others
  • Solid foundation in web security, mobile security, or cryptography
  • Ability to collaborate with internal and external stakeholders whilst prioritizing tasks and work independently under minimal supervision.
  • BS in Computer Science, Engineering, Information Systems, or equivalent years of experience in a related technical field
  • 3+ years of experience in the field of application security or related security role
  • Passion for learning and helping others
  • Excellent verbal and written communication skills, with high attention to detail
Job Responsibility
Job Responsibility
  • Conduct security assessments of applications, embedded systems, back-end services, and business integrations, as well as build tooling for a secure development lifecycle
  • Design technical solutions to mitigate security weaknesses on the robot and our service stack. Work with teams across the company to implement them.
  • Build frameworks and systems to prevent classes of vulnerabilities
  • Hunt for vulnerabilities and insecure coding patterns on our product stack (backend services and robot internal systems)
  • Be a champion for security and user privacy
  • Fulltime
Read More
Arrow Right

Robotic Safety Engineer

We are looking for a Robotic Safety Engineer to define the safety strategies and...
Location
Location
United States , San Jose
Salary
Salary:
Not provided
figure.ai Logo
Figure
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Minimum of Bachelor’s Degree in Robotics, Electrical Engineering, Mechanical Engineering, or a related discipline
  • At least 5 years of experience getting products through safety certification
  • Extensive experience in safety engineering on various robotic systems, with a focus on safety-critical functions in consumer applications
  • Knowledge of and experience in consumer products safety and liability, as these apply to hardware and robotics.
  • Demonstrated ability to solve problems related to robotics and passion for cutting edge technology
  • Ability to work independently, while also effectively collaborating across multiple organizations
  • Ability to think critically to develop innovative solutions to novel and unique safety challenges
  • Creative problem-solving skills, with the ability to assess risk and make design and development decisions to enhance safety
  • Track record of obtaining NRTL safety certifications for commercialized products
  • In depth knowledge of industrial robotics and safety standards such as R15.06, R15.08, IEC 62061 and IEC 61508
Job Responsibility
Job Responsibility
  • Create and implement a holistic strategy for consumer safety in the home in consultation with products safety and liability counsel
  • Lead the assessment and acquisition of applicable product safety certifications for robotic systems, applying professional judgment to navigate new and evolving regulatory frameworks to ensure full compliance while fostering innovation.
  • Collaborate with cross-functional teams to validate safety requirements and develop synergy between safety activities and development activities
  • Apply industry-standard safety methodologies to contribute to the development and architectural design, supporting the deployment of humanoid robot prototypes and safety-critical systems in the home and commercial environments
  • Perform safety activities in coordination with design, development, and verification of robotic systems, including generating safety artifacts such as safety plans, risk analysis and reliability assessments
  • Strategically integrate safety considerations throughout the product development lifecycle, from design to deployment
Read More
Arrow Right

Senior Robotics Engineer

As a Senior Robotics Software Engineer on the Real‑Time Software Team, you will ...
Location
Location
United States , Palo Alto
Salary
Salary:
137861.00 - 240000.00 USD / Year
1x.tech Logo
1X Technologies
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• 3+ years of professional software engineering experience in a relevant robotics field
  • Excellence in C++ and strong proficiency in other programming languages
  • Experience with Linux deployed in hardware‑oriented products (e.g., IoT devices, robots, drones, automotive)
  • Thorough understanding of object‑oriented programming, real‑time programming, linear algebra, data structures, and algorithms
  • Experience with product development practices including release mechanisms, continuous integration, and continuous deployment
  • Strong Linux system‑level knowledge: kernel tuning, process scheduling, memory management for optimized performance in robotics applications (preferred)
  • Solid understanding of rigid body dynamics and numerical optimization techniques, with application to real‑time systems (preferred)
  • Experience writing embedded C for interfacing with sensors or actuators and other parts of the embedded stack (preferred)
  • Hands‑on with robotics hardware
  • having built your own robot or tinker with hardware in spare time (preferred)
Job Responsibility
Job Responsibility
  • Develop production‑grade, real‑time C++ software for robust control systems
  • Design efficient algorithms for state estimation
  • Create tooling for system identification, precise calibration of actuators, transmissions, and full‑body kinematics
  • Integrate hardware components and evaluate sensors for seamless functionality
  • Build hardware bring‑up and debugging tools
  • Develop software for robot health monitoring, visualization, and logging
  • Build and maintain APIs for other software components to command and control the robot
What we offer
What we offer
  • Health, dental, and vision insurance
  • 401(k) with company match
  • Paid time off and holidays
  • Fulltime
Read More
Arrow Right

Senior Robotics Software Engineer, Test

As a Senior Robotics Software Engineer, Test at Chef Robotics, you'll develop co...
Location
Location
United States , San Francisco
Salary
Salary:
150000.00 - 240000.00 USD / Year
chefrobotics.ai Logo
Chef Robotics
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Bachelor's degree in Robotics, Computer Science, Computer Vision, Mechanical Engineering, or related technical field
  • 7+ years of professional experience in robotics software development, perception systems, or testing
  • Expert-level programming skills in Python with advanced software engineering capabilities
  • Extensive experience with robotics simulation environments (Gazebo, PyBullet, MuJoCo, or similar)
  • Strong background in computer vision and perception system development and testing
  • Deep familiarity with robot control systems, motion planning, and real-time robotics software
  • Proven experience with CI/CD pipeline development and test automation frameworks
  • Advanced understanding of test automation principles, methodologies, and best practices
  • Deep understanding of robotics kinematics, dynamics, and control systems with practical testing experience
  • Extensive experience with computer vision algorithms, image processing, and perception pipeline testing
Job Responsibility
Job Responsibility
  • Robotics Test Framework Development
  • Design and implement automated testing frameworks for robot motion planning and control systems
  • Develop advanced evaluation frameworks for core robot behaviors over hundreds of scenarios
  • Develop advanced validation frameworks for real-time control loop performance and stability across diverse operational conditions
  • Build sophisticated test harnesses for hardware-software integration validation
  • Architect simulation environments for testing robotic behavior without physical hardware dependencies
  • Perception System Testing & Validation
  • Design and implement comprehensive testing frameworks for computer vision algorithms and perception pipelines
  • Create automated test suites for object detection, segmentation, and classification in food production environments
  • Develop validation systems for camera calibration and depth estimation accuracy
What we offer
What we offer
  • medical, dental, and vision insurance
  • commuter benefits
  • flexible paid time off (PTO)
  • catered lunch
  • 401(k) matching
  • early-stage equity
  • Fulltime
Read More
Arrow Right

Founding Robotics Engineer (R&D)

geCKo Materials is looking for a Robotics Engineer (R&D) to join our growing tea...
Location
Location
United States
Salary
Salary:
Not provided
geckomaterials.com Logo
geCKo Materials
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Mechatronics: ROS, Linux, controls, system integration
  • Programming: C++, Python, MATLAB
  • Electronics: circuit building and troubleshooting
  • Proficient with CAD
  • Prototyping, to include tools such as CNC machining, laser cutter, 3D printer, etc
  • Proficient in creating, reviewing, and editing of relevant technical documents
  • Industrial robot programming
  • Proven record of accomplishment in robotics R&D
  • Excellent written and verbal communication skills
  • Meticulous attention to detail
Job Responsibility
Job Responsibility
  • Develop specialized end of arm tooling for robot arms
  • Design, build, and implement manufacturing automation machines and processes
  • Design of Experiment and test apparatus creation for quality control and product testing
  • Work cross-functionally with manufacturing and applications engineers as a robotics SME
  • Provide recommendations on design and manufacturing procedures leading to new product launches
  • Conduct detailed research and record findings
  • Create and maintain relevant technical documentation
  • Demonstrate excellent time management skills for on-time delivery of assignments
  • Take ownership of and manage projects as assigned
What we offer
What we offer
  • Health
  • Vision
  • Dental
  • 401k
  • Paid volunteering opportunities
Read More
Arrow Right

Application Engineer

Our client, a leading international industrial company, is looking for a technic...
Location
Location
Germany , Hamburg
Salary
Salary:
Not provided
diepeveenpartners.com Logo
Diepeveen and partners
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Degree in Mechanical Engineering, Automation Engineering, or a related technical field
  • Minimum 3–5 years of relevant experience in product development, process engineering, automation, or production environments – ideally in the automotive industry
  • Experience managing multiple technical stakeholders (customers, suppliers, integrators)
  • Knowledge of automation systems, production processes, and CAD tools
  • experience with SPS / robot programming is a strong advantage
  • Entrepreneurial, business development-oriented mindset with strong technical curiosity
  • Excellent communication and organizational skills, with a customer-centric approach
  • Fluent in English, and basic German skills required
Job Responsibility
Job Responsibility
  • Lead and coordinate technical projects from concept through implementation, working closely with customers, suppliers, and automation integrators
  • Design and develop application processes for automation and production line solutions used in industrial and automotive environments
  • Serve as a technical interface between engineering, production, and business stakeholders, ensuring smooth process integration and optimization
  • Work directly with line managers and process engineers to identify efficiency improvements and implement practical solutions
  • Manage relationships with suppliers and technical partners during prototype and serial production phases
  • Support technical benchmarking and product development discussions, providing insights to internal and external teams
  • Deliver technical presentations and trainings to customers and internal colleagues when needed
Read More
Arrow Right

Systems Support Engineer

Chef is seeking Systems Support Engineers to serve as a vital link between our c...
Location
Location
United States , San Francisco
Salary
Salary:
140000.00 - 175000.00 USD / Year
chefrobotics.ai Logo
Chef Robotics
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• BS, MS, in Computer Science, Robotics, Electrical Engineering, Mechanical Engineering, or a related field
  • Minimum 3+ years' experience in a customer-facing role in applications engineering, deployment, solutions engineering, or similar roles
  • Prior experience in two or more of the following areas: machine learning, motion planning, robotics, computer vision, or control
  • Prior experience with at least one of the following areas: product engineering, applications engineering, solutions engineering, sales engineering, forward deployed engineering
  • Prior experience in API integrations for Support tooling development
  • Demonstrated track record of shipping products quickly and efficiently
  • Able to work independently and with minimal supervision
  • Ability to travel at least 75% of your time is required
  • Must be available to work a flexible schedule to support customers, including some weekends, nights, and on-call hours
  • Familiar with Linux/Unix and/or Robot Operating System (ROS)
Job Responsibility
Job Responsibility
  • Act as the face of Chef Robotics in the field, leading the in-field deployment and support of Chef’s robotic systems at customer sites
  • Investigate customer issues, triage incoming tickets with relevant data, investigate to determine a fix and deploy fixes or mitigations
  • Collaborate with Chef’s Applications and Engineering teams to prioritize to resolve production blocking issues
  • Execute field break/fix hardware repairs and deploy and test new software
  • Work with Chef’s Customer Success team to improve existing performance and to develop and test new tasks for the robot
  • Serve as a touchpoint for the customer to ensure they have a great experience with our team and our product
  • Willingness to be hands-on with in system break/fix
  • Prepare and develop technical presentations to explain our company's products or services to customers
  • Fulltime
Read More
Arrow Right